Oracle存储过程频繁崩溃的原因解析
Oracle存储过程中频繁崩溃,可能由以下几个原因导致:
数据问题:数据的完整性、一致性或格式不正确可能导致存储过程崩溃。例如,空值引用、非预期的数据类型转换等。
语法错误:在编写存储过程时,可能会出现遗漏的关键字、括号不匹配等问题,导致程序崩溃。
过程逻辑设计不当:如果存储过程的业务逻辑复杂或有bug,即使数据正确,也可能导致过程崩溃。
系统资源限制:如内存不足、CPU过载等,也会引发存储过程的崩溃。
解决此类问题需对具体存储过程进行详细分析,并针对性地进行修复。
还没有评论,来说两句吧...